/// AudioNode for volume control
/// `GainNode` applies a single gain (volume) value to its incoming audio

/// signal. The value is exposed as an [`AudioParam`] so it can be automated
/// over time, which makes the node the canonical building block for fades,
/// ducking, and per-source mixing.
///
/// - MDN documentation: <https://developer.mozilla.org/en-US/docs/Web/API/GainNode>
/// - specification: <https://webaudio.github.io/web-audio-api/#GainNode>
/// - see also: [`BaseAudioContext::create_gain`]
///
/// # Usage
///
/// ```no_run
/// use web_audio_api::context::{BaseAudioContext, AudioContext};
/// use web_audio_api::node::{AudioNode, AudioScheduledSourceNode};
///
/// let context = AudioContext::default();
///
/// // Build an oscillator that we want to fade in.
/// let mut osc = context.create_oscillator();
/// osc.frequency().set_value(440.);
///
/// // The gain node sits between the source and the destination.
/// let gain = context.create_gain();
/// gain.gain().set_value(0.);
/// gain.gain()
/// .linear_ramp_to_value_at_time(1., context.current_time() + 1.);
///
/// osc.connect(&gain);
/// gain.connect(&context.destination());
/// osc.start();
/// ```
///

/// Returns the gain `AudioParam`.
///
/// The default value is `1.0` (pass-through). Setting `0.0` mutes the
/// signal; values greater than `1.0` boost it (and may clip downstream
/// nodes if uncompensated). Because the parameter is `a-rate`, it can be
/// scheduled with the full automation API such as
/// [`AudioParam::linear_ramp_to_value_at_time`] for fades.
#[must_use]
pub fn gain(&self) -> &AudioParam {
&self.gain
}
